
Sensory Explorers is a Dublin-based initiative, founded by Rebecca McDermott, that offers sensory play sessions for children, with a focus on neurodivergent children and their families . The sessions aim to provide a fun, inclusive, and stimulating environment for children to explore different textures, move their bodies, and build skills in a relaxed setting. Activities include themed sensory tuff trays, arts and crafts, building with Magna-tiles and Lego/Duplo, and movement play with equipment like sensory walls, ball pits, and bean bags.

1 hour Sensory Explorer play sessions which ignite creativity. Sensory trays are themed differently each week so nobody ever gets bored. We introduce different textures, colours and smells to develop all the senses. The sensory trays are taste safe so children that like to mouth or have any eating difficulties like PICA can still attend. Kids can also chill out in the LEGO room, ball pit, kitchen café play area and dress up as their favourite super hero or princess. Our Sensory Explorers sessions stand out from regular sensory play as we incorporate imaginative open-ended play, fine and gross motor skills into every session.
Active Lego provides all the elements of a traditional Lego class but with a twist as we encourage movement to create. We incorporate equipment such as roller boards, stepping stones, sensory fidgets and equipment to provide supports and an adaptive environment. There are over 50 Lego sets available to build from instructions but there is also much more to choose from, such as - Magna Tiles, Marble Runs, Minecraft blocks, STEM sets, Air Tubz building set, you can even build your own fort in class We also provide lots of themed free play Lego, Lego rugs and cushions so building can be carried out at a table or on the floor to suit children's preferences.

This provides a breakaway, safe and tranquil space where people can reset and regulate while attending your event. A sensory quiet space consists • memory foam bean bags that mould to the shape of your body for maximum support and regulation - • X-Large Lava Floor Tiles & matted areas • Sensory Lighting & cubes • Fidgets & ear defenders • Spinning Chairs and Rockers • Soft Furnishings and lighting • Optional to include additional sensory lighting and ball pits
